Western Sydney Local Health District (WSLHD) is responsible for providing primary and secondary health care for people living in the Auburn, Blacktown, and The Hills Shire, Holroyd and Parramatta Local Government Areas (LGAs) and tertiary care to residents of the Greater Western Region. The Department of Gynaecological Oncology is a centralised specialist service, one of only 6 designated public gynaecological cancer services in NSW. It is staffed by a multidisciplinary team of surgeons, nurses, allied health professionals and researchers. It provides specialist care in the treatment of gynaecological cancers, pre-malignant conditions, suspicious pelvic masses as well as planned and emergency management of benign gynaecological and obstetric conditions where more complex surgery is required. Patients have access to the combined radiation and medical oncology services for complex chemotherapy/ immunotherapy and/or radiation therapy regimes, the Familial Cancer Services where indicated, as well as an extensive range of clinical trials and translational research studies.
